The History and People Behind the Label
On the north side of Leros lies Isychi Ambelones, the joint venture of Eyfrossyni Drossou and Ioakeim Stamatis. Dimitris Isichos created this vineyard in 1994, and 30 years later, he handed over the baton to oenologist Eyfrossyni Drossou and economist Ioakeim Stamatis. Together, the two of them, they create a modern brand that highlights the natural beauty and history of the place.
The Vineyard
With an area of 50 acres, the vineyard spreads out amphitheatrically at the foot of Mount Kleidi, at an altitude of just 50 meters from the sea. It is the largest single and oldest vineyard in Leros, cultivated with respect for organic farming and the principles of regenerative viticulture.
The varieties cultivated mainly include Athiri, Assyrtiko, and Mandilaria, as well as the international varieties Syrah and Merlot. The unique terroir of the area – with its stony limestone soils and cool sea breezes – gives the wines a characteristic freshness and complexity.
The Wines
The Wines are certified organic, with production limited to 5,000 bottles per year. Two main labels stand out:
- The White Blend (Athiri, Assyrtiko): Fresh and refreshing, with aromas of citrus, flowersand herbs.
- The Red Blend (Mandilaria, Syrah, Merlot): Rich and robust, with notes of black fruits, chocolate and spices.
In limited bottles, the single-varietal wines from Assyrtiko and Mandilaria are released, highlighting the authenticity of the place.
